Ghanaian President Nana Akufo-Addo Hosts BUA Chief, Abdul Samad Rabiu As Duo Discuss Africa Economy, Development

The President of Ghana Nana Akufo – Addo just played host to the Chairman of BUA Group, Abdul Samad Rabiu.

Societynow.ng gathered the meeting of the two proponents of Africa development centered around discussion on the economic integration of the continent as well as the development and social impact of the African Continental Free Trade Area (AFCTA) agreement.

The AFCTA was set up to  “eliminate tariffs on intra-Africa trade, making it easier for businesses to trade within Africa and benefit from their own growing market; introduce regulatory measures such as sanitary standards and eliminating non-tariff barriers to trade; establish, in the future, a Common Continental Market” according to the checks made by societynow.ng on Wikipedia.

Details available revealed that the President of Ghana and Chairman of BUA Group who has made unlocking the economic potentials of Africa his primary objective met in Ghana on Thursday, May 13, 2021.
